📘 What Is Stock Trading?
Stock trading involves buying and selling shares of publicly listed companies through stock exchanges. When you purchase a share, you acquire a small ownership stake in that company. The goal is to buy low and sell high, capitalizing on price fluctuations to generate profits.
🧭 Step-by-Step Guide to Getting Started
1. Educate Yourself
Before diving into the market, it's crucial to understand the basics of stock trading. Familiarize yourself with key concepts such as:
-
Stock Exchanges: Platforms where stocks are bought and sold (e.g., Bombay Stock Exchange in India) Wikipedia
-
Order Types: Instructions for executing trades (e.g., market orders, limit orders)
-
Technical Analysis: Analyzing price charts and patterns to make trading decisions
-
Fundamental Analysis: Evaluating a company's financial health and performance
Utilize online resources, books, and courses to build a solid foundation.
2. Choose a Reliable Brokerage
Selecting a trustworthy brokerage is paramount. Look for platforms that offer:
-
Low Fees: Minimize transaction costs to maximize profits
-
User-Friendly Interface: Ensure the platform is easy to navigate
-
Educational Resources: Access to tutorials and market insights
-
Security Measures: Protection of your personal and financial information
In India, platforms like Zerodha, Upstox, and ICICI Direct are popular choices.
3. Start with a Demo Account
Many brokerages offer demo accounts that simulate real market conditions. This allows beginners to practice trading without risking real money. Use this opportunity to familiarize yourself with the platform and test different strategies.
4. Develop a Trading Plan
A well-thought-out trading plan is essential for success. Your plan should include:
-
Risk Management: Determine how much capital you're willing to risk per trade
-
Profit Targets: Set realistic goals for returns
-
Trading Strategy: Decide on the approach you'll use (e.g., day trading, swing trading)
-
Review and Adjust: Regularly assess your performance and make necessary adjustments
Consistency and discipline are key to adhering to your plan.
5. Start Small and Diversify
Begin with a modest investment to minimize potential losses. Diversify your portfolio by investing in different sectors and asset classes to spread risk. Avoid putting all your funds into a single stock or sector.
6. Stay Informed
The stock market is influenced by various factors, including economic indicators, company earnings, and geopolitical events. Stay updated with financial news and analyses to make informed decisions.
⚠️ Common Mistakes to Avoid
-
Chasing Losses: Avoid the temptation to recover losses by taking high-risk trades.
-
Overtrading: Trading too frequently can lead to significant losses due to transaction costs.
-
Ignoring Fundamentals: Neglecting to analyze a company's financial health can result in poor investment choices.
-
Emotional Trading: Letting emotions drive trading decisions can lead to impulsive actions and losses.
